We explore the role of consistency in quality as a baseline for achieving TQM. It is based on research conducted on Swedish engineering companies, supplemented with insights from quality management literature and best practices in the field.
TQM is a management philosophy that focuses on continuous improvement, customer satisfaction, and the involvement of all employees in quality initiatives. It is a holistic approach that integrates various functions, including product development, production, and supplier management.
Total Quality Management (TQM) is an approach to improving the effectiveness and flexibility of business as a whole. It is essentially a way of organizing and involving the whole organization; every department, every activity, every single person at every level.

The fundamental goal of TQM is to integrate quality into every aspect of a business, ensuring that all stakeholders work towards a common objective.
Quality consistency refers to an organization’s ability to harmonize its strategy and operations so that employees share a uniform understanding of quality objectives. In simpler terms, it ensures that quality practices are applied uniformly across departments and hierarchical levels.

According to Carlsson (1993), quality consistency is crucial for achieving long-term quality success. His research on Swedish engineering companies revealed that a lack of uniformity in understanding quality concepts can significantly hinder the effectiveness of quality management programs.
Improved Efficiency: Consistent quality practices reduce rework, errors, and waste, leading to cost savings.
Higher Customer Satisfaction: When customers receive reliable and consistent quality, their trust in the brand increases.
Stronger Employee Engagement: A clear and uniform understanding of quality expectations enables employees to contribute effectively.
Better Competitive Advantage: Organizations that maintain high and consistent quality stand out in the market.

Carlsson’s research involved over 1000 white-collar employees from 20 Swedish engineering companies. The study was conducted in two phases:
A broad survey assessing employees’ overall attitude toward quality.
In-depth case studies in three selected companies to measure the level of quality consistency.
